Heath Ledger Found Dead

Batman The Dark Knight Star Found Dead, this from the BBC:

Hollywood actor Heath Ledger has been found dead at a downtown Manhattan residence, a New York Police Department spokesman has said.

"He was found unconscious at the apartment and pronounced dead," a police spokeswoman said.

It is not yet clear how the 28-year-old Australian actor, who earned an Oscar nomination as a gay cowboy in 2005 film Brokeback Mountain, died.

He was found dead in the SoHo apartment at around 1530 (2030 GMT).

Police said he had been due to have a massage at the flat.

The housekeeper went to tell him the masseuse had arrived and found him dead on Tuesday afternoon, police spokesman Paul Browne told Associated Press news agency.

Police said they did not suspect foul play in the death of the Perth-born actor.

In September he split from his girlfriend Michelle Williams, with whom he has a two-year-old daughter, Matilda.

He plays the Joker in the soon-to-be-released Batman film, The Dark Knight.

Aaron Eckhart is Harvey Dent!

Aaron Eckhart is in final negotiations to play Harvey Dent/Two Face in "The Dark Knight," Warner Bros. Pictures' sequel to "Batman Begins." In Batman lore, Dent is the district attorney of Gotham City and an ally of Batman. After half his face is disfigured by acid, Dent becomes the insane crime boss known as Two Face. He chooses to do good or evil by flipping a coin. Tommy Lee Jones played the character in 1995's "Batman Forever." "Knight" sees Christopher Nolan back in the director's chair with Christian Bale reprising his role as Bruce Wayne/Batman. Morgan Freeman, Michael Caine and Gary Oldman are also returning. Heath Ledger joined the cast last summer, signing up to play the sardonic and murderous villain the Joker.

The Dark Knight production details

Pre-production has started in London on the much anticipated Batman sequel The Dark Knight! We can confirm that most of the Batman Begins crew is back, including director of photography Wally Pfister, production designer Nathan Crowley, costume designer Lindy Hemming and art directors Simon Lamont and Kevin Kavanaugh.

The crew have been working on top-secret designs and storyboards for about two weeks now. Some crew members have been to Chicago for location scouting and they will possibly shoot there next May or June. Other locations in England are still being considerd at this moment, though Liverpool has apparently been crossed off the list for the moment.
